The Meaning Behind Fallas Mascletàs

Each year in Valencia, Spain, the Fallas festival is celebrated with incredible displays of fireworks known as mascletàs. These daily performances are a key part of the festival, creating a unique and unforgettable experience for locals and visitors alike.

The mascletàs are not just about creating a spectacular show; they also hold a deeper meaning. They symbolize the unity and strength of the community, as the loud explosions represent the collective spirit of the people coming together to celebrate their culture and traditions.

As the fireworks build in intensity, reaching a crescendo of sound and color, the audience is swept up in the excitement and energy of the moment. It is a powerful and emotional experience that brings people together and reinforces the bonds of friendship and camaraderie that define the Fallas festival.
